Easy Mental Wellness Tips to Start Today
Mental wellness is about balance. It means feeling good emotionally, mentally, and socially. Here are some practical tips you can start using right now:
Practice Mindfulness: Spend a few minutes each day focusing on your breath or the present moment. This helps reduce stress and improves your mood.
Stay Active: Physical activity releases endorphins, which are natural mood boosters. Even a short walk can make a difference.
Connect with Others: Talking to friends or family can provide support and reduce feelings of isolation.
Limit Screen Time: Too much time on devices can increase anxiety. Set boundaries for social media and news consumption.
Get Enough Sleep: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ep. Good rest is essential for mental clarity and emotional stability.
These small changes can have a big impact over time. Remember, mental wellness is a journey, not a destination.

What is the 3-3-3 Rule in Mental Health?
The 3-3-3 rule is a simple grounding technique that helps calm your mind when you feel overwhelmed or anxious. It’s easy to remember and can be done anywhere:
Look around and name 3 things you can see.
Listen and identify 3 sounds you can hear.
Move 3 parts of your body, like your fingers or toes.
This exercise brings your attention back to the present moment and away from negative thoughts. It’s a quick way to reduce anxiety and regain control over your emotions.
Try using the 3-3-3 rule whenever you feel stressed or anxious. It’s a powerful tool to have in your mental wellness toolkit.
Nourishing Your Mind and Body Together
Your mental health and physical health are deeply connected. Taking care of your body can improve your mind, and vice versa. Here are some ways to nourish both:
Eat Balanced Meals: Foods rich in omega-3 fatty acids, vitamins, and minerals support brain health.
Stay Hydrated: Drinking enough water helps maintain focus and energy.
Practice Yoga or Stretching: These activities reduce tension and promote relaxation.
Spend Time Outdoors: Natural light and fresh air can boost your mood and energy levels.
By paying attention to your body’s needs, you create a supportive environment for your mind to thrive.

Building a Supportive Routine for Mental Wellness
Creating a daily routine that supports your mental wellness can make a big difference. Here’s how to build one that works for you:
Set Small Goals: Break tasks into manageable steps to avoid feeling overwhelmed.
Schedule Breaks: Take short breaks during work or study to refresh your mind.
Include Relaxation Time: Dedicate time for activities you enjoy, like reading or listening to music.
Practice Gratitude: Write down three things you’re thankful for each day to shift your focus to positive experiences.
Seek Help When Needed: Don’t hesitate to reach out to a counselor or therapist if you need extra support.
A consistent routine helps create stability and reduces stress, making it easier to maintain mental wellness.
